Reproductive Rights, New Reproductive Technologies & The European Fertility Market 19-20 Novembe



Call for Abstracts

The conference has a multidisciplinary approach inviting academics, professionals, students and other interested persons to participate and submit an abstract for presentation, addressing the above mentioned issues. The Conference main objective is to explore different perspectives on new reproductive technologies and exchanging ideas.


Those who wish to present should send an abstract (max. 300 words) of their proposed presentation to the Conference organisers before 1 October 2015. A short bibliography may be attached on additional pages. The abstracts will be subjected to a peer review process by the Conference’s Scientific Committee. Submissions will be reviewed on a rolling basis (each submission will be reviewed within a short period from its reception). Those who are selected are expected to present their paper at the Conference to take place on 19-20 November at the University of Cantabria, Santander. They will be given 15 minutes to present, plus 10 minutes for questions.


A separate session for young researchers is included.


Location: University of Cantabria, SANTANDER, SPAIN Conference participants will receive a Book of Abstracts. Submitted papers will be considered for publication in the Conference book, to be published afterwards.
